The Truly Roaming plan specifically designed for St. Barths is geo-fenced to that island. Most digital nomads arriving in the region land at Sint Maarten (SXM) before connecting to St. Barths via ferry or a short flight. Since Sint Maarten is a distinct territory, your St. Barths eSIM will not provide coverage there. We recommend securing a separate regional eSIM or a multi-country plan from Truly Roaming if you require connectivity in Sint Maarten for your initial arrival and transit.
